If you choose the right color to paint your kitchen, you can create the most appetizing room in your home. Keep your color proportions in check when designing a kitchen color scheme. A good rule of thumb is to divide the use of color into three components, with your primary color being used in 60 percent of the room or on the walls. Bring along a notebook with samples of the fabrics, wallpapers, counter top and cupboard colors you will be using in your kitchen when you shop for paint. Where swatches are not practical, gather paint samples first and match them to the articles. Experiment with a complementary color scheme which combines colors opposite each other on the color wheel.
